Transaction 0039cae40413b3c2e4f800f7d1e501b31c75dd5a620a76a264d5ac88809220db

block
52f72ef2ed864b1cdc32d3006623faa62f51bd685585fb6f8da488a1abd25673

40 Inputs

2 Outputs